.ts-portfoliobox-style-10 .themestek-box-content-inner .themestek-pf-box-icon i,.ts-portfoliobox-style-10 .ts-portfolio-btn i,.ts-portfoliobox-style-10 .ts-portfolio-btn{-webkit-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.themestek-boxes-element-portfolio-style-10 .ts-box-col-wrapper{width:100%}.themestek-box.ts-portfoliobox-style-10 .themestek-box-content-inner{text-align:left;padding:30px 35px 30px 45px;display:grid;width:58%}.ts-portfoliobox-style-10 .themestek-box-title-icon-wrapper{display:flex;align-items:center;justify-content:space-between;align-self:flex-start}.ts-portfoliobox-style-10 .themestek-box-desc-btn-wrapper{align-self:flex-end;border-top:1px solid rgba(var(--tste-optico-primary-darkbgcolor-rgb),.2);padding:25px 0 0 0;display:grid;gap:10px}.themestek-box.ts-portfoliobox-style-10 .themestek-post-item{padding:10px;background-color:#fff;border-radius:20px;display:flex}.ts-portfoliobox-style-10 .themestek-box-title-wrapper{display:grid;gap:10px}.themestek-box.ts-portfoliobox-style-10 .themestek-pf-box-title h3{font-size:26px;line-height:32px;margin-bottom:0;letter-spacing:-.5px;font-weight:600}.ts-portfoliobox-style-10 .themestek-box-featured-image{width:42%;background-position:center center;background-size:cover;height:420px;border-radius:20px}.themestek-box.ts-portfoliobox-style-10 .ts-portfolio-btn{letter-spacing:1px;font-size:13px;line-height:23px;color:#fff;background-color:var(--tste-optico-primary-darkbgcolor);padding:15px 30px;border-radius:30px;display:inline-block}.themestek-box.ts-portfoliobox-style-10 .ts-portfolio-btn:hover{background-color:var(--tste-optico-skincolor)}.ts-portfoliobox-style-10 .ts-portfolio-btn i{position:relative;font-size:22px;top:2px;color:var(--tste-optico-skincolor)}.ts-portfoliobox-style-10 .ts-portfolio-btn:hover i{color:#fff}.themestek-box.ts-portfoliobox-style-10 .themestek-box-content-inner .themestek-pf-box-icon i{color:var(--tste-optico-primary-darkbgcolor);font-size:50px;line-height:60px;display:block}.themestek-box.ts-portfoliobox-style-10:hover .themestek-box-content-inner .themestek-pf-box-icon i{transform:rotateY(180deg)}.ts-portfoliobox-style-10 .themestek-item-thumbnail-inner img{width:100%;border-radius:20px;transition:all 0.3s ease}.ts-portfoliobox-style-10:hover .themestek-item-thumbnail-inner img{transform:scale(1.05)}.ts-portfoliobox-style-10 .themestek-box-featured-image .themestek-item-thumbnail{border-radius:20px}.ts-portfoliobox-style-10 .themestek-box-category a{color:var(--tste-optico-skincolor);font-size:13px;border-radius:20px;line-height:23px;text-transform:uppercase;font-weight:600;letter-spacing:1px}.ts-portfoliobox-style-10 .themestek-box-desc,.ts-portfoliobox-style-10 .themestek-box-category a:hover{color:var(--tste-optico-primary-darkbgcolor)}.ts-elementor-bg-color-white .themestek-box.ts-portfoliobox-style-10 .themestek-post-item{background-color:var(--tste-optico-primary-greycolor)}.them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-prev::before,.them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-next::before{content:'\e809';color:var(--tste-optico-primary-darkbgcolor);font-weight:400}.them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-prev::before{content:'\e808';left:3px}.them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-arrow{width:60px;height:60px;border-radius:50%;color:var(--tste-optico-primary-darkbgcolor);border:1px solid rgba(var(--tste-optico-primary-darkbgcolor-rgb),.2);display:flex;align-items:center;justify-content:center;top:90px!important}.them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-arrow:hover{border-color:var(--tste-optico-skincolor)!important;background-color:var(--tste-optico-skincolor)}.ts-elementor-bg-color-skincolor .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-arrow:hover{border-color:var(--tste-optico-primary-darkbgcolor)!important;background-color:var(--tste-optico-primary-darkbgcolor)}.ts-elementor-bg-color-darkgrey .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-arrow,.ts-elementor-bg-color-skincolor .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-arrow,.ts-elementor-bg-color-primarydarkgrey .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-arrow{color:#fff;border-color:#fff}.themestek-boxes-element-portfolio-style-10.ts-boxes-carousel-arrows-above.ts-boxes-txtalign-left .themestek-boxes-row-wrapper .slick-prev{right:70px!important}.ts-elementor-bg-color-primarydarkgrey .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-next::before,.ts-elementor-bg-color-skincolor .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-next::before,.ts-elementor-bg-color-darkgrey .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-next::before,.ts-elementor-bg-color-primarydarkgrey .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-prev::before,.ts-elementor-bg-color-skincolor .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-prev::before,.ts-elementor-bg-color-darkgrey .them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-prev::before,.them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-prev:hover::before,.themestek-boxes-element-portfolio-style-10 .themestek-boxes-row-wrapper .slick-next:hover::before{color:#fff!important}@media (max-width:1024px){}@media (min-width:576px){.ts-portfoliobox-style-10 .themestek-item-thumbnail-inner{display:none}}@media (max-width:575px){.themestek-box.ts-portfoliobox-style-10 .themestek-post-item{display:block}.ts-portfoliobox-style-10 .themestek-box-featured-image{background-image:none!important;width:100%}.themestek-box.ts-portfoliobox-style-10 .themestek-box-content-inner{width:100%;padding:30px 20px 20px;gap:30px}.ts-portfoliobox-style-10 .themestek-box-featured-image{height:auto}}